About 03 Numbers
A lot of organizations use 03 numbers instead of the more costly 08 numbers. For example, a number of public sector bodies have moved from 0845 numbers to 0345. The price of calls matches calls to geographic numbers (01 or 02). The charges for calls are influenced by the time of the day, and most providers provide call packages that allow calls free of charge during certain times of the day. The cost of calls from mobiles vary depending on the selected calling plan. Typically, these calls are included in free call packages.
